The Empire of Zulenka is a fledgling, orderly nation, remarkable for its public floggings, compulsory military service, and absence of drug laws. The hard-nosed, hard-working, cynical population of 6 million Zulenkans are ruled by a mostly-benevolent dictator, who grants the populace the freedom to live their own lives but watches carefully for anyone to slip up.
The medium-sized, well-organized government prioritizes Law & Order, although Defense, Education, and Healthcare are also considered important, while Spirituality is ignored. The average income tax rate is 39.3%.
The Zulenkan economy, worth 301 billion deniers a year, is led by the Arms Manufacturing industry, with major contributions from Trout Farming, Cheese Exports, and Beef-Based Agriculture. Black market activity is frequent. Average income is 50,241 deniers, and evenly distributed, with the richest citizens earning only 3.6 times as much as the poorest.
Daisy chain gangs plant flowers and pick up litter, Leader's peyote-induced "let's all just be friends" speech is trending world-wide, mournful opera fans place bouquets of roses at a 3000 capacity parking lot, and carpet bombing has decimated Brasilistan's landscape and population. Crime, especially youth-related, is totally unknown, thanks to the all-pervasive police force and progressive social policies in education and welfare. Zulenka's national animal is the wolf, which frolics freely in the nation's many lush forests.
